Northrop Acquires Share of Scaled Composites

Northrop Grumman has acquired slightly less than a half-share in Scaled Composites, the Mojave, California prototype shop founded by visionary designer Burt Rutan. A Northrop Grumman executive disclosed the unpublicized deal during a question-and-answer session at a recent conference in the U.S. Northrop Grumman had already acquired Rutan's Proteus high-altitude research aircraft and had engaged Scaled Composites to build the X-47A Pegasus unmanned combat air vehicle demonstrator. Rutan has retained a majority share in the company, which will continue to perform work for other defense contractors. One area of particular interest to Northrop Grumman may be Rutan's involvement in small space vehicles, including Scaled's own Tier One suborbital vehicle -- unveiled in April -- and the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ency RASCAL small launcher program.
